(单选题)
有向图的邻接表的第i个链表中的边结点数目是第i个顶点的()。
A边数
B度数
C入度
D出度
正确答案
答案解析
略
相似试题
(简答题)
下列算法的功能是在由list所指的非空线性链表的第i个结点(假设链表中存在第i个结点,且i≥1)后面插入一个由p指的结点。 请在算法的空白处(横线上方)填上必要的内容,使算法完整。
(单选题)
在有向图的邻接表中,顶点Vi在表结点中出现的次数是顶点Vi的()。
(简答题)
已知指针为list且不带头结点的非空线性链表的结点构造为, 结点按data域值的大小从小到大链接。请写出在该链表中插入一个数据信息为item的新结点的算法,要求插入新结点后链表中结点仍然按data域值的大小从小到大链接。
(单选题)
设非空单链表的结点构造为。若要删除该链表中p指结点的后面那个结点(若存在),则需要执行的操作是()。(不含被删除结点的空间释放)
(简答题)
已知带有头结点的非空双向循环链表的链结点构造为,头结点指针为list,请写一算法,判断该双向循环链表是否对称,若对称,算法返回1,否则,返回0。 说明:所谓链表对称是指除头结点外,链表中前后所有对称位置的结点的数据域值相同。例如下面的两个链表中,(a)是对称的,而(b)不是对称的。
(单选题)
删除长度为n的顺序表的第i个数据元素时需要移动表中()个数据元素。
(单选题)
在非空线性链表中由p所指的结点后面插入一个由q所指的结点的过程是依次执行()。
(判断题)
在链接堆栈中插入一个新的元素等价于在链表的最前面插入一个新的链结点。
(简答题)
已知单链表的结点结构为,第1个结点的指针为list。请写一算法,找到链表的倒数第k个结点。若找到这样的结点,算法给出该结点的地址,否则,算法给出信息NULL。 限制:算法中不得求链表长度与逆转链表,也不允许使用除指针变量和控制变量以外的其他辅助空间。